Geography, environmental efficiency and Italian economic growth: a spatially-adapted Environmental Kuznets Curve
Ciriaci, Daria; Palma, Daniela - Volkswirtschaftliche Fakultät, … - 2010
The present paper tests the hypothesis that environmental degradation and per capita income follow an inverted-U-shaped relationship (the so-called Environmental Kuznets Curve) at the Italian Nut3 level over the period 1990-2005. We adopt a spatial econometric approach to account for the...
